Output fd92a8c2d1e7968c7665638e2161ffd7e4f1446d7ce44a4c76547a539bdca362:3

value
5368614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 508d7bd2c8a054b53b092bd8bb0aefa7b818d179 OP_EQUAL
address
392wUMCAot2bjDW1iyzgmccgC52Uq18LcY
transaction
fd92a8c2d1e7968c7665638e2161ffd7e4f1446d7ce44a4c76547a539bdca362
spent
true